When to Call for Leak Detection Services

Several telltale signs indicate the need for professional leak detection services. Frequent and unexplained increases in your water bill can be a significant red flag, as it suggests a hidden, ongoing water leak that may be causing damage. Moisture-related stains on walls or ceilings and mold or mildew appearing in unusual places often indicate water intrusion from an undetected leak. Another common indicator is the sound of running water when no fixtures are in use. Low water pressure in your faucets or a sudden drop in the water level in your pool can also be signs of a hidden leak. If you notice any of these symptoms, it's essential to promptly seek the expertise of leak detection professionals to identify and address the issue before it leads to more extensive and costly damage to your property.

Visual Inspection

Visual inspection includes examining the premises and focusing on visible signs of water leakage, such as watermarks on walls or floors, damp patches on carpets, and structural cracks. By visually inspecting the affected areas, professionals can swiftly detect any telltale indications of leaks, providing a valuable starting point for further diagnostic methods and facilitating the early intervention necessary to prevent extensive damage or disruption to the property.

Acoustic Leak Detection

Acoustic leak detection relies on specialized equipment that emits sound waves, allowing professionals to identify and locate leaks in pipes or conduits with exceptional precision. The emitted sound waves travel through the pipeline and bounce off any obstructions, including leaks, blockages, or irregularities, providing valuable data for pinpointing the exact source of the leak. 

Pressure Testing

Pressure testing involves using specialized equipment to measure the water pressure within pipes, helping identify potential leaks. By comparing the pressure readings to established normal levels, any significant deviation can indicate a potential issue, such as a concealed leak. Pressure testing is a non-invasive technique, making it particularly valuable in detecting leaks within pipes hidden beneath slabs or within walls.

Hydrostatic Testing

Hydrostatic testing involves pressurizing the pipes with water to evaluate their integrity and identify potential leaks. By monitoring the water pressure within the pipes, technicians can pinpoint any areas of weakness, breaches, or compromised seals. The increase in water flow at these vulnerable points signifies the presence of a leak. 

Infrared Camera Scanning

Infrared camera scanning employs thermal imaging to detect temperature variations on the surface of walls or flooring, which often signify moisture accumulation due to an underlying pipe leak. By capturing these temperature changes, technicians can accurately pinpoint potential leaks without requiring invasive excavation.

Monitor and Regulate Water Pressure

High water pressure can be a significant factor in developing leaks within plumbing systems. When water pressure in the pipes exceeds safe levels, it exerts excessive force on the inner walls of the plumbing, weakening the material over time. It can lead to the degradation of pipes, causing small cracks, fissures, or even bursts in the most vulnerable areas. These weakened spots become prone to leaks, resulting in costly water damage to your property. The continuous stress from high water pressure can exacerbate existing issues and accelerate the wear and tear on your plumbing, ultimately increasing the likelihood of leaks. Therefore, it's important to monitor and regulate water pressure to prevent this common cause of leaks, securing the longevity and functionality of your plumbing system.

Slab Leaks are One of the Consequences of Improper Plumbing Installation

Improper plumbing installation can lead to slab leaks, as it subjects pipes to undue stress and pressure, causing weakened connections and damage over time. It can result in water leaks within the slab foundation, potentially harming the property and requiring costly repairs. Ensuring proper installation with secure fittings and well-sealed joints is essential to maintain plumbing integrity and minimize the risk of slab leaks, a preventive measure both homeowners and builders should prioritize.
